LocalSthan

How might we make the local aspirational ?

LocalSthan,’  a digital platform aimed at curating rural immersions for educational and research purposes is a unique proposition that was backed with a grant by Saint-Gobain.

Our journey began with a deep interest in vernacular architecture and culture. We encountered a stark reality: traditional skills and practices were fading away, with local communities losing interest in their own rich heritage. This lack of aspiration stemmed from a perception that “local” was no longer relevant nor did it have any monetary incentive.

This gave birth to ‘LocalSthan’. The initiative involved addressing the loss of built heritage and cultural legacies in rural settings. Recognizing that mere physical preservation was not sufficient, we focused on revitalizing pride in local traditions and techniques using urban-rural knowledge transfer though the platform. Since over 65% of India’s 1.42 billion population lives in its far-flung villages, this project is particularly relevant as it can create enduring bonds between urban and rural areas, instilling pride in the rich heritage and cultural roots.

LocalSthan is not just about preserving the past; it is about building a resilient future for rural India.
